Processing

Fabric supplied at the processing stage you need.

Many base constructions can be supplied greige, RFD, bleached, piece-dyed, printed or yarn-dyed — depending on who controls the downstream colour or print. Availability of a specific process is confirmed against your construction and quantity at RFQ stage.

Greige

In-house weaving

Unprocessed, off the loom. Suited to dyehouses, converters, printers and traders who control processing downstream.

RFD — Ready for Dyeing

Route confirmed at RFQ

Desized, scoured and bleached. For dyehouses and apparel manufacturers who control their own colour.

Bleached

Route confirmed at RFQ

A printing base, institutional textile, or white fabric for direct garment manufacturing.

Piece Dyed

Specialised processing partner

Specify colour reference, Pantone, lab dip, shade and colourfastness requirement with your RFQ.

Printed

Specialised processing partner

Pigment, reactive, rotary, flatbed or digital print — process availability confirmed per article; not every method suits every fabric.

Yarn Dyed

Yarn dyeing via partner · woven in-house

Checks, stripes, chambray and custom designs, built from dyed yarn before weaving.

Finishing

Buyer-defined finishing

Sanforized, peached, brushed, softened, mercerized, water-repellent, wrinkle-resistant and other finishes — available after supplier and process confirmation.
